𝗕𝗨𝗘𝗡𝗢𝗦 𝗔𝗜𝗥𝗘𝗦 𝗦𝗘𝗥Á 𝗘𝗟 𝗣𝗨𝗡𝗧𝗢 𝗗𝗘 𝗘𝗡𝗖𝗨𝗘𝗡𝗧𝗥𝗢 𝗗𝗘𝗟 𝗦𝗘𝗖𝗧𝗢𝗥 𝗘𝗡𝗘𝗥𝗚É𝗧𝗜𝗖𝗢 𝗥𝗘𝗚𝗜𝗢𝗡𝗔𝗟 Del 1 al 4 de junio de 2026, la Conferencia Arpel 2026 reunirá en Hilton Buenos Aires a líderes, especialistas y profesionales del sector energético de América Latina y el Caribe. Con conectividad, infraestructura, oferta cultural y una ubicación estratégica, Buenos Aires será la ciudad sede de esta nueva edición, en un espacio pensado para el análisis, el networking y el intercambio regional e internacional.
